Output dece4d565a8a3b48d68083be091227caf42e5efe687dee2fda71fcde383bc36e:22

value
68435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 576faf87120e5a2417f3f900b00b100e8d427923 OP_EQUAL
address
39fLWHgDVtgbe2DeMoM6zfu5FQFZGXQyCA
transaction
dece4d565a8a3b48d68083be091227caf42e5efe687dee2fda71fcde383bc36e
confirmations
203765
spent
true